Why Are Perpetual Futures Preferred over Traditional Futures Contracts in the Crypto Market?

Perpetual futures are preferred because they offer continuous trading without a fixed expiration date, removing the need for traders to roll over positions or worry about the convergence of the futures price to the spot price at expiration. The funding rate mechanism effectively manages the price basis.

This structure simplifies trading, reduces transaction costs associated with rollovers, and aligns with the 24/7 nature of the crypto market, offering greater flexibility and liquidity compared to traditional fixed-date futures.
